1. College Overview

MYRA operates from an architecturally celebrated 10-acre sustainable campus in Yelwal, Mysuru, designed by master architect Laurie Baker's architecture firm (Costford). The campus features circular open courtyards, natural climate cooling, amphitheater lecture halls, and a floating library. Founded to provide globally benchmarked management education that merges Eastern ethos with Western business strategy, MYRA has trained successful entrepreneurs and corporate leaders across consulting, analytics, and consumer finance.

Approved by AICTE and granted AIU MBA equivalence, MYRA’s 2-year full-time PGDM operates on an autonomous six-trimester curriculum model. The business school offers dual specialization choices across Marketing Management, Financial Management, Human Resource Management, Operations & Supply Chain Management, Business Analytics, and Digital Business, supplemented by corporate certifications in Microsoft Power BI, Advanced Excel for Financial Modeling, Python for Analytics, and Digital Marketing platforms.

6. Eligibility Criteria

  • Bachelor's Degree: Minimum 3-year bachelor's degree in any discipline (Arts, Science, Commerce, Engineering, BBA) from a recognized university.
  • Minimum Marks: At least 50% aggregate marks (45% for reserved category candidates) in graduation.
  • Final Year Candidates: Eligible to apply provisionally, provided graduation marks are submitted within the verification window.
  • Entrance Examination: Valid score in CAT 2026, XAT 2027, CMAT 2027, MAT, ATMA, GMAT, GRE, NMAT, or MET.

7. Admission Process

Admission to MYRA School of Business operates through a profile-based selection mechanism:

  1. Online Application: Candidates submit the online application form on the official portal (myra.ac.in) with entrance exam scores and academic transcripts.
  2. Profile Screening: Applicants are shortlisted based on national entrance test percentiles, undergraduate academic performance, and analytical aptitude.
  3. Assessment Round: Shortlisted candidates participate in Case Study Discussion or Extempore, followed by a Personal Interview (PI).
  4. Personal Interview (PI): A comprehensive personal interview conducted by a panel of senior faculty, international advisors, and corporate leaders.
  5. Offer & Enrollment: Composite scores are calculated, and offer letters are issued to selected candidates to confirm admission upon fee deposit.

16. Academics & Curriculum

  • Trimester Framework: Six trimesters covering foundational business disciplines in Year 1 and specialized electives in Year 2.
  • Dual Specialization: Flexible choice to combine concentrations (e.g., Marketing + Analytics or Finance + HR).
  • Skill Enhancements: Built-in training in Microsoft Power BI, Advanced Excel for Financial Modeling, Tableau, Python, and Digital Marketing platforms.
  • Pedagogy: Case study methodologies (Harvard & Ivey cases), simulation games, CXO lectures, and a mandatory 8–10 week corporate summer internship.
